Understanding the Role of Rinse Aid

Before we dive into the specifics of how much to fill your dishwasher’s rinse aid dispenser, it’s crucial to understand what rinse aid actually does. Think of it as the final polish for your dishes. During the hot rinse cycle, rinse aid is automatically released into the dishwasher. Its primary function is to reduce the surface tension of water. This seemingly small change has a profound impact on the drying process and the overall appearance of your dishes.

The Science Behind Spotless Dishes

Water, by its nature, tends to bead up. When water beads on the surface of your dishes, it creates small pockets of moisture that can evaporate unevenly, leaving behind mineral deposits and unsightly water spots. This is especially prevalent in areas with hard water. Rinse aid, which is typically a mixture of surfactants, organic acids, and sometimes coloring and fragrances, works by making the water spread out into a thin, even film across the surface of your dishes and cutlery. This thin film then drains away more effectively, leading to faster and more complete drying.

The surfactants in rinse aid lower the water’s surface tension, allowing it to sheet off rather than bead. The organic acids can help to neutralize any alkaline detergent residue and further assist in preventing mineral buildup. The result? Dishes that are not only drier but also significantly less prone to those frustrating streaks and spots.

The Rinse Aid Dispenser: Locating and Understanding It

Every modern dishwasher is equipped with a dedicated rinse aid dispenser. These are typically small, often circular, compartments located on the inside of the dishwasher door, usually near the detergent dispenser. You’ll recognize it by its distinctive opening, which often has a small cap or stopper that you can lift or twist to open.

Common Dispenser Designs

While the exact design might vary slightly between manufacturers, most rinse aid dispensers share a similar functionality. You’ll usually find a dial or a numerical indicator on the dispenser itself. This is your primary tool for adjusting the amount of rinse aid released during each cycle. We’ll explore this further in the next section.

How Much Rinse Aid to Fill: The Golden Rule and Adjustments

The most straightforward answer to “How much rinse aid to fill a dishwasher?” is to fill the dispenser until it reaches the “max fill” line. This is usually clearly marked on the dispenser itself. However, the amount of rinse aid that is dispensed is not solely determined by how full you fill the reservoir. It’s controlled by the adjustable setting on the dispenser itself.

Understanding the Dispenser Settings

The dial or numerical indicator on your rinse aid dispenser allows you to control the frequency and amount of rinse aid released. Settings typically range from 1 to 6 or 1 to 8, with lower numbers dispensing less rinse aid and higher numbers dispensing more.

  • Lower Settings (e.g., 1-3): These are generally recommended for areas with soft water or when you’re using a detergent that already contains rinse aid properties. Using too little rinse aid, however, can still lead to poor drying and spotting.
  • Medium Settings (e.g., 4): This is often the default or starting setting and is suitable for most water types.
  • Higher Settings (e.g., 5-6+): These are best for areas with hard water, where mineral deposits are a significant concern. If you’re consistently experiencing water spots and poor drying, increasing the rinse aid setting is usually the first step.

The “Fill It Up” Approach

So, to reiterate the practical aspect of filling the dispenser: always fill the rinse aid dispenser to the maximum fill line when you add it. This ensures that the dispenser is ready to release rinse aid for multiple wash cycles. The dispenser is designed to hold enough for several washes, and you’ll know it’s time to refill when the indicator shows it’s empty or nearly empty (some have a small window or float mechanism to show the level).

The Importance of Fine-Tuning

While filling to the max is simple, the real trick to optimal performance lies in adjusting the dispenser’s setting. This is where you fine-tune the amount of rinse aid your dishwasher uses for your specific conditions.

When to Add More Rinse Aid (and When to Back Off)

The beauty of the rinse aid dispenser is its automatic nature. You fill it, and the dishwasher takes care of dispensing it when needed. The question then becomes, how often do you need to refill it, and how do you know if your setting is correct?

Signs You Need More Rinse Aid (or a Higher Setting)

  • Water Spots and Streaks: This is the most obvious indicator. If your glasses have a cloudy film or your plates have visible water marks after a cycle, your rinse aid might be depleted, or your dispenser setting is too low.
  • Damp Dishes and Cutlery: Even after the drying cycle, if your dishes are still noticeably wet, it suggests that water isn’t sheeting off effectively. This is a clear sign that more rinse aid is needed, either by refilling the dispenser or increasing the setting.
  • Cloudy Glassware: Beyond simple water spots, persistent cloudiness on glassware can also be a sign of insufficient rinse aid, especially in hard water areas.

Signs You Might Be Using Too Much Rinse Aid

While less common than using too little, excessive rinse aid can also cause issues:

  • Excessive Foam: If you notice an unusual amount of foam or suds building up in your dishwasher, you might have the rinse aid setting too high, or you may have accidentally added liquid detergent to the rinse aid compartment. This can actually interfere with the cleaning process and leave residue.
  • Slippery Dishes: In rare cases, using an extremely high setting can make dishes feel slightly slippery, though this is not a common problem.

The Impact of Water Hardness

Water hardness is arguably the biggest factor influencing how much rinse aid you need.

  • Hard Water: Water with a high mineral content (calcium and magnesium) is considered hard. These minerals are the primary culprits behind water spots and cloudy film. In hard water areas, you’ll almost certainly need to use a higher rinse aid setting (e.g., 5-6) and refill the dispenser more frequently.
  • Soft Water: If your water is soft, you might be able to get away with a lower rinse aid setting (e.g., 2-3) and might even find that some detergents with built-in rinse aid properties are sufficient. However, it’s always worth experimenting to find the perfect balance.

Testing Your Water Hardness

If you’re unsure about your water hardness, you can easily find out:

  • Contact Your Local Water Utility: Most water companies provide information on their water quality, including hardness levels.
  • Purchase a Water Hardness Test Kit: These inexpensive kits are readily available online and at hardware stores. They usually involve dipping a test strip into your tap water and comparing the color change to a chart.

Dishwasher Detergent and Rinse Aid: A Symbiotic Relationship

It’s important to distinguish between your dishwasher detergent and rinse aid. They serve different purposes and are dispensed from separate compartments.

  • Detergent: The primary cleaning agent that breaks down food particles and grease.
  • Rinse Aid: The finishing agent that promotes drying and prevents spotting.

While some modern detergents boast “rinse aid technology,” they are not a complete replacement for dedicated rinse aid, especially in areas with harder water or if you’re experiencing significant drying issues. Always use rinse aid in its designated dispenser for the best results.

Troubleshooting Common Rinse Aid Issues

If you’re still experiencing problems despite following the guidelines, consider these troubleshooting steps:

  • Check the Dispenser: Ensure the rinse aid dispenser lid is closing properly and not obstructed.
  • Try a Different Rinse Aid Brand: While most rinse aids are similar, occasionally a different formulation might work better with your dishwasher and water type.
  • Clean the Dispenser: Over time, residue can build up. Refer to your dishwasher’s manual for instructions on how to clean the rinse aid dispenser.
  • Run a Cleaning Cycle: Occasionally running a dishwasher cleaning cycle with a specialized cleaner can help remove any built-up residue and improve overall performance.

How often should I refill my dishwasher’s rinse aid dispenser?

The frequency of refilling your rinse aid dispenser depends on several factors, including how often you run your dishwasher and the size of the dispenser. For most households running their dishwasher daily, a refill might be needed every two to four weeks. However, some larger dispensers can last even longer, potentially up to two months.

It’s important to regularly check the rinse aid indicator, which is usually a small light on the dishwasher’s control panel. This indicator will typically illuminate when the rinse aid level is low, signaling that it’s time to add more. Don’t wait until the indicator is lit for an extended period, as this can compromise your dishwashing results.

Can I use too much rinse aid, and what are the consequences?

Yes, it is possible to use too much rinse aid, although most modern dishwashers have adjustable settings to prevent this. Overfilling the dispenser or setting the dosage too high can lead to excess rinse aid being released during the wash cycle. This can result in streaks or a cloudy film on your dishes, ironically counteracting the purpose of rinse aid.

In more severe cases, excessive rinse aid can create a slippery residue on the interior of the dishwasher itself, potentially affecting the performance of spray arms and even leading to the growth of mold or mildew over time. It’s best to follow your dishwasher’s manual for recommended settings and to err on the side of caution.

What are the benefits of using rinse aid in my dishwasher?

The primary benefit of using rinse aid is its ability to significantly improve the drying performance of your dishes and glassware. Rinse aid reduces the surface tension of water, causing it to sheet off surfaces rather than forming tiny droplets. These droplets, if left to dry, can leave behind unsightly spots and streaks, especially on glass items.

Beyond improved drying, rinse aid also contributes to a more sparkling finish. By preventing water spots, your dishes will appear clearer and shinier. This is particularly noticeable on delicate glassware and on stainless steel items, which are prone to showing water marks.

Are there any specific types of dishes that benefit most from rinse aid?

Yes, certain types of dishes benefit more significantly from rinse aid. Glassware, especially wine glasses, goblets, and delicate crystal, are prime candidates for rinse aid. The reduction in water spotting ensures that these items emerge crystal clear and free from streaks.

Plastic items also greatly benefit from rinse aid as they tend to retain water longer than glass or ceramic. The use of rinse aid helps plastics dry more quickly and thoroughly, preventing that frustrating pooling of water in the crevices of containers and lids.

What happens if I forget to refill the rinse aid dispenser?

If you forget to refill the rinse aid dispenser, you will likely notice a decline in both the drying and the visual appearance of your dishes. Water may not sheet off effectively, leading to longer drying times and an increase in water spots and streaks, especially on glassware and plastics.

Your dishes may come out of the dishwasher feeling damp and looking dull rather than sparkling clean. The absence of rinse aid means water droplets will remain, evaporating slowly and leaving behind mineral deposits and residues that detract from the overall cleanliness and shine of your load.

Can I use homemade or DIY rinse aid solutions in my dishwasher?

While some people opt for homemade solutions like vinegar, it’s generally not recommended to use them as a long-term substitute for commercial rinse aid in modern dishwashers. Commercial rinse aids are specifically formulated with surfactants and other ingredients designed to work effectively with your dishwasher’s mechanics and to provide optimal drying and spot prevention without causing damage.

Vinegar, while acidic and capable of reducing water hardness to some extent, can be too harsh for the rubber seals and hoses within your dishwasher over time. It may also not provide the same level of surface tension reduction as a dedicated rinse aid, leading to suboptimal drying and potentially leaving a faint vinegar odor on your dishes.

What is the difference between rinse aid and dishwasher detergent?

Rinse aid and dishwasher detergent serve entirely different purposes in the dishwashing process. Dishwasher detergent is the primary cleaning agent; it contains enzymes and surfactants designed to break down food particles, grease, and other soils from your dishes during the wash cycle. Its main function is to clean.

Rinse aid, on the other hand, is added during the final rinse cycle and its purpose is to aid in drying and to prevent spotting. It reduces the surface tension of water, allowing it to drain more effectively and preventing the formation of water droplets that lead to streaks and spots. Its main function is to enhance drying and shine.
